    *Spectacular High Floor Greenwich Village Five Bedroom with Park and City Views* Situated on the 13th floor of One Fifth Avenue, this magnificent, sprawling five bedroom residence offering spectacular views of Washington Square Park, Greenwich Village and Lower Manhattan, was last offered for sale more than four decades ago. This exceedingly rare corner home in one of downtown's most coveted buildings features a gracious entrance gallery preceding a large south-east corner exposure living room with a separate area for dining and four oversized windows that bathe the home in sunlight. The views of Washington Square Park, Washington Mews and much of downtown, including the Freedom Tower, are stunning both by day and by night. The large open kitchen with a center island has been thoughtfully designed and is perfectly configured for entertaining. An adjacent east-facing windowed home office could be incorporated into the living room to create a magnificent 24' x 28' Great Room with five windows. The large north-east corner-exposure primary bedroom features an en suite windowed marble bathroom and an incredible windowed dressing room that doubles as a home office. As one approaches the north wing of the apartment, there's a gorgeous full marble bathroom, which also serves as a powder room, and a wonderful sound-proof music room large enough to accommodate two pianos. Connected by a 30-foot hall lined with bookshelves and cabinetry, the north wing of the apartment consists of four lovely bedrooms--three of which face east with views of Greenwich Village and one of which faces south, a full bathroom and an area with a kitchenette that could be converted to a home office, playroom or even an enormous closet. Additional features of the home include beautiful burled-wood built-ins and paneling throughout the residence, thermostat-controlled thru-wall heat & air conditioning and an endless number of closets. *1 Fifth Avenue now permits the installation of in-unit Washer Dryers subject to Board Approval and pursuant to the building's W/D installation guidelines. **There is a capital assessment of $447.69 per month currently in place. One Fifth Avenue is an iconic landmark prewar Art Deco cooperative which towers over Washington Square Park and was originally built as a hotel in 1927 by the architect Harvey Wiley Corbett. This prestigious full-service white glove building with its recently restored two-level landmark lobby and newly renovated hallways has a 24-hr doorman/concierge, live-in superintendent, full-time porters, private social room, library and central laundry room. The building permits pets, pieds-a-terre and up to 65% financing. Shown By Private Appointment.
